I have a question for the 4x4 guys, Im getting ready to put M/T classic IIs (16x8) and BridgestoneDueller AT/Revo 285/75/16 on my 01 Ext Cab Silv. Will i have tire rub problems. I figure i will have to crank the torsion bars a little. Also has anyone else tried these tires.

#2
Depends on what back spacing the 8" wheels have. You will probably have to crank the TB's a little and possibly trim the from air dam a little. Revo's are very nice tires but do a little search as i saw a thread the other day stating that there was a recall on the 285 Revos for some reason.
